Well, my husband went off Gleevec for 4 weeks waiting for his liver to

" recover " (it was at 6x the normal toxicity rate). It did recover to the

" normal " range and he resumed Gleevec last week at a 300mg doseage (100 less

than his normal). He has been on 300mg of Gleevec for 7 days, and his liver

shot back up to 4x the toxicity rate...in just 7 days. It appears that he

will have to go off Gleevec due to these liver issues and onto Sprycel,

although we are awaiting a call from his doctor to discuss all of this...but

we sort of already discussed that if his liver did not " tolerate " Gleeevec,

we would start looking at Sprycel. We have an appt July 26th with Dr.

Druker, and until then, will just follow the directions of 's

oncologist....He was only on Gleevec about 9 months all together and he felt

quite well, so we are disappointed that he is in the less than 5% of people

who have to go OFF of it due to these liver issues.

At this point it does seem like this is a huge indication that his liver

cannot tolerate Gleevec--after having been off of it, his liver returning to

normal, then once Gleevec started again, his liver jumps back to high

toxicity levels....right? Has anyone else on this forum had these same type

of issues?
